Abstract

A comparator includes a circuit which provides a plurality of common-mode difference signals in response to differential input signals. The circuit provides a common-mode feedback signal in response to the plurality of common-mode difference signals. The common-mode feedback signal is used to drive the common-mode level of an amplifier to a desired value.
